British Poultry Science | 1990
Koh-en Yamauchi; Yutaka Isshiki; Zhan-Xiang Zhou; Yoshio Nakahiro
1. Bacteria adhering to the ileal epithelial cells in broiler and White Leghorn (WL) chickens aged 1 to 60 d were observed with scanning (SEM) and transmission (TEM) electron microscopes. 2. In SEM observations, bacteria were not found on day 1 after hatching in either breed. In 10-d-old broilers many bacteria were observed around the apical area of villi. The number decreased with age and disappeared by 50 d. In WL chicks, the bacteria were first observed at 20 d. Numbers were much fewer than in broilers and none were seen after 30 d. 3. TEM investigations showed that bacteria had a cytoplasmic membrane, cell wall and nucleus but no nuclear membrane and organella, were compartmentalised and resembled Streptobacillus moniliformis. At the attachment zone to the epithelium, many mitochondria were observed in the epithelial cells; the bacterial membrane did not fuse to the epithelial cell membrane except at the apex of the attachment end where the bacterial membrane seemed to undergo lysis, suggesting a possibility that some bacterial components were transferred to the epithelial cells. 4. It is possible that the bacterial aid in the functioning of ileal epithelial cells. Possible functions are discussed in relation to the morphological features.
British Poultry Science | 1981
Jun-ichi Okumura; Y. Isshikp; Yoshio Nakahiro
1. In adult colostomised cockerels, the rates of urinary and faecal nitrogen loss were measured when feeding low- and high-energy, protein-free diets after a preliminary period during which diets of differing energy and protein contents had been fed. 2. Urinary nitrogen excretion increased with increasing protein and decreasing energy in the preliminary diet. 3. Urinary nitrogen excretion was high during the fist 3 d of feeding a high-energy, protein-free diet, decreased rapidly during the next 3 d and thereafter become relatively constant. However, in the case of a low-energy, protein-free diet, urinary nitrogen excretion gradually declined throughout the trial period of 15 d, resulting in increased urinary nitrogen excretion. 4. After a 3-d period of adjustment faecal nitrogen loss from birds fed on a protein-free diet was relatively constant under the conditions examined.
British Poultry Science | 1989
Koh-en Yamauchi; Yutaka Isshiki; Yoshio Nakahiro
1. In order to investigate if ultrastructural alterations of thyroid follicular cells are induced by removal of the olfactory bulb at hatching, chicks were olfactory bulbectomised within 24 h after hatching and the thyroid follicular cells were examined at 5 months of age by electron microscopy. 2. Olfactory bulbectomised chickens showed a well-developed Golgi area, a highly-developed rough endoplasmic reticulum, many mitochondria and a paucity of secretory granules and lysosomes in thyroid follicular cells. 3. These hypertrophic ultrastructural changes in follicular cells of operated birds indicated that the thyroids glands were stimulated by neonatal olfactory bulbectomy. 4. This finding may suggest an establishment of the olfactory bulbothyroid glandular system during the early days of life in the chicken.
Nihon Chikusan Gakkaiho | 1973
Yoshio Nakahiro; Yutaka Isshiki; Iwao Tasaki
鶏について,水分吸収に及ぼす盲腸の影響を調べるために,育腸を切除,結紮あるいは切断して実験した結果,次のことが明らかになった.1. 盲腸の切除,結紮または切断によって,水分摂取量および水分排泄量は増大する傾向にあるが,水分出納にはこれらの間に差異は認められなかった.2. 盲腸を結紮ならびに切断した鶏に人工肛門を設着し,摂取水分の糞尿別排泄量について調べた結果,盲腸機能の喪失により増大した排泄水分は主として糞中に排泄された.したがって,盲腸を結紮あるいは切断した鶏においては,盲腸による水分吸収が失なわれるために糞中への水分排泄量が多くなり,これを補うために水分摂取量の増大をきたすものと考えられる.すなわち盲腸のもつ水分吸収機能は,盲腸以外の腸管により完全には代償され難いものであることが示唆された.
